    Jewish AG says Michigan Democrats ignore antisemitism forward of conference | Invesloan.com

    August 10, 2026
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    NEWYou can now listen to Fox News articles!

    Michigan Attorney General Dana Nessel accused the Michigan Democratic Party on Monday of not doing enough to address antisemitism by allowing members charged with antisemitic acts to still attend the upcoming convention.

    Nessel previously told Jewish leaders and community members that she would not attend the convention scheduled for Aug. 29 out of security concerns. As the state’s first Jewish attorney general, Nessel told MS NOW that she was familiar with antisemitism while in office, but the Democratic Party has now become intolerant of different ideas.

    “Look, myself and other Jewish electeds are subjected to a barrage of antisemitic threats,” Nessel said. “And that’s been happening literally since my first day in office in 2019, long before Oct. 7. But in addition to that, you know, what we’ve seen in the Democratic Party as of late in here in Michigan is that we’re not seeing the same kind of civil discourse that we used to be able to have and the ability to have a diversity of ideas and opinions that are, you know, respected.”

    When asked whether the party was doing enough to counter antisemitism, Nessel replied “absolutely not” and claimed that criminally charged Democrats were still allowed to attend the convention.

    “We have five members of the Democratic Party who have been charged with antisemitic acts of vandalism and harassment and threats to other Democratic officials, some of whom are Jewish and including an attack on the Jewish Federation of Detroit,” Nessel said. “So those people are still permitted to come to the convention. And it’s just baffling to me that while these charges are pending, they’re going to be allowed to be there despite, you know, these credible charges against them.”

    She added, “So I think that there’s a lot that we could do. We could enforce a code of conduct that says that, again, you can’t chase people around the convention yelling at them. It’s not appropriate to boo people off the stage even if it’s a candidate whose ideas you don’t support.”

    In a comment to Fox News Digital, Michigan Democratic Party Chair Curtis Hertel said, “We are appalled by the details of this indictment and the hateful, antisemitic threats that took place. The Michigan Democratic Party condemns all acts of hatred and violence, which have no place in Michigan and should not be tolerated.”

    Another Michigan Democratic Party spokesperson said that the party received a code of conduct complaint but will not comment on pending investigations.

    “We are committed to ensuring party-hosted events are safe and secure environments for all attendees. We reject antisemitism, Islamophobia, and all forms of hateful conduct. We are working diligently with stakeholders, elected officials, and party membership to prepare for our August convention and look forward to welcoming Michigan Democrats to the Lansing Center on Aug. 29,” the spokesperson said.

    During the interview, Nessel also addressed Democratic Michigan Senate candidate Abdul El-Sayed, whose campaign has been embroiled in antisemitic controversies based on his past comments. Though she did not explicitly endorse El-Sayed, Nessel told MS NOW that she has no desire to see GOP candidate Mike Rogers win the Senate seat and that she plans on speaking with El-Sayed about her concerns soon.

    “First of all, I’d like him to tone down his rhetoric a little bit,” Nessel said. “And what I mean by that is, AIPAC — which many of us do not support or agree with — and Israel, with many of us who do not support or agree with their government or the actions of Benjamin Netanyahu, they cannot be the central villain in literally every story.”

    She continued, “If we’re talking about reforming healthcare, which all of us want to do in the party, it’s not AIPAC that is responsible for those problems, it’s the health insurance and pharmaceutical companies,” adding, “Not everything is about AIPAC, not everything is about Israel.”

    Fox News Digital reached out to El-Sayed’s campaign for comment.
